Storm secure their first win

Surrey Storm Netball secured their first win of the 2015 Superleague season on Saturday night with a 74-51 win over Yorkshire Jets at Surrey Sports Park. Superleague Netball returns to Surrey Sports Park

Surrey Storm Netball will host Yorkshire Jets at Surrey Sports Park this Saturday (7pm centre-pass) as the 2015 Superleague season arrives in Guildford. Liverpool to host 2019 Netball World Cup

England Netball and Liverpool are delighted to have been awarded the rights to host the 2019 Netball World Cup following an announcement from the International Netball Federation earlier today. Loughborough Lightning v Yorkshire Jets Preview

Lightning kick-off their Superleague campaign tonight when they take on Yorkshire Jets at the English Institute of Sport, Sheffield.  It will be the first chance for Karen Atkinson to see her new squad in competitive action after a successful pre-season, which has seen strong performances against Surrey Storm, England U19′s, and the England Men’s Netball team.
